1. A catheter system for ablating biological tissue at a target tissue site, comprising:

  • an elongated body member having a proximal end and a flexible tubular distal portion and having at least one straight lumen passing therethrough;

    a handle portion operably attached to the proximal end of the elongated body member;

    an ablation device disposed in the flexible tubular distal portion of the body member and including at least one ablation element adapted to emit ablative energy therefrom; and

    a pull wire slidably disposed within said at least one lumen and slidably attached to the inner wall of said at least one lumen near the proximal end at a first angular position with respect to the longitudinal axis of the elongated body member and fixedly attached to the inner wall of said at least one lumen near the distal end of the flexible tubular distal portion at a second different angular position with respect to the longitudinal axis of the elongated body member for deflecting the flexible tubular distal portion in response to tension on the pull wire to position the ablation device in the deflected flexible tubular distal portion proximate and parallel to a surface of the target tissue site for effecting tissue ablation.
